ATMEL的FPGA用什么软件编程
-
ATMEL的FPGA(现在归属于Microchip公司)可以使用多种软件进行编程。以下是一些常用的软件编程工具:
-
Atmel Studio: Atmel Studio是一款集成开发环境(IDE),适用于Atmel的AVR和ARM处理器。它包含了用于编写、调试和烧录FPGA程序的工具和功能。
-
Quartus Prime: Quartus Prime是Intel(原Altera)公司开发的一款FPGA设计软件。它提供了全面的开发环境,包括设计、仿真、验证和编程等功能。Quartus Prime支持多种Atmel的FPGA系列,如Cyclone、Arria和Stratix。
-
Xilinx ISE: Xilinx ISE是Xilinx公司的一款FPGA设计软件。虽然它是为Xilinx FPGA而设计的,但也支持一些Atmel的FPGA系列。ISE提供了图形化界面和命令行工具,用于设计、仿真、验证和编程FPGA。
-
Vivado: Vivado是Xilinx公司推出的一款新一代FPGA设计软件。它取代了Xilinx ISE,并提供了更高级别的设计、仿真、验证和编程功能。Vivado支持多种Atmel的FPGA系列,包括Spartan、Artix和Zynq。
-
MPLAB X IDE: MPLAB X IDE是Microchip公司开发的一款集成开发环境,适用于Microchip的PIC和dsPIC微控制器。它也可以用于编程Atmel的FPGA,通过集成的编程器和调试工具,实现了全面的开发和调试功能。
总之,ATMEL的FPGA可以使用多种软件进行编程,包括Atmel Studio、Quartus Prime、Xilinx ISE、Vivado和MPLAB X IDE等。开发者可以根据自己的需求和喜好选择合适的软件工具进行FPGA编程。
1年前 -
-
ATMEL的FPGA芯片可以使用Atmel Studio软件进行编程。以下是关于Atmel Studio软件的详细介绍:
-
Atmel Studio是一款集成开发环境(IDE),专门用于Atmel AVR和ARM微控制器及FPGA的开发。它提供了一个全面的开发平台,包括代码编辑器、编译器、调试器和仿真器,可用于开发各种嵌入式系统和应用。
-
Atmel Studio支持多种编程语言,包括C、C++和汇编语言。这使得开发人员可以使用他们熟悉的语言来编写FPGA应用程序。
-
Atmel Studio提供了强大的代码编辑功能,包括语法高亮、代码补全和代码导航等。它还具有自动完成和重构功能,可以提高开发效率。
-
Atmel Studio内置了强大的编译器和调试器,可以帮助开发人员进行代码编译和调试。它支持硬件调试器和仿真器,可以实时监测和调试FPGA应用程序。
-
Atmel Studio还提供了丰富的调试工具,包括断点、观察窗口和寄存器查看器等。这些工具可以帮助开发人员诊断和修复代码中的错误,并提高应用程序的性能和稳定性。
总之,Atmel Studio是一款功能强大的软件开发工具,可以用于编写和调试ATMEL的FPGA应用程序。它提供了丰富的功能和工具,帮助开发人员开发高质量的嵌入式系统和应用。
1年前 -
-
ATMEL的FPGA(现在改名为Microchip Technology)使用的软件编程工具是Atmel Studio。Atmel Studio是一种集成开发环境(IDE),专门用于Atmel的微控制器和FPGA的编程。它提供了一个集成的开发平台,包括代码编辑器、编译器、调试器和仿真器,使开发者能够在一个环境中完成整个开发过程。
下面是使用Atmel Studio编程ATMEL FPGA的步骤:
-
下载和安装Atmel Studio:在Atmel的官方网站上下载Atmel Studio的安装程序,并按照安装向导进行安装。
-
创建新的工程:打开Atmel Studio后,选择“新建项目”或“新建解决方案”来创建一个新的工程。选择FPGA的型号,并指定项目的名称和保存路径。
-
编写代码:在Atmel Studio的代码编辑器中编写FPGA的代码。FPGA的代码通常使用硬件描述语言(HDL)来描述硬件逻辑。常用的HDL语言有VHDL和Verilog。
-
编译代码:在Atmel Studio中选择“生成”或“生成解决方案”来编译FPGA的代码。编译过程将会将HDL代码翻译成FPGA可以理解的二进制文件。
-
配置FPGA:将编译生成的二进制文件加载到FPGA上。可以通过连接FPGA开发板到计算机上,并使用Atmel Studio提供的调试和仿真工具来配置FPGA。
-
调试和仿真:使用Atmel Studio提供的调试和仿真工具来验证和调试FPGA的代码。通过在仿真器中观察信号波形、设置断点和单步执行等操作,可以对FPGA的代码进行逐步调试和验证。
-
下载和运行:当FPGA的代码调试完成后,使用Atmel Studio提供的下载工具将最终的二进制文件下载到FPGA上,以使FPGA能够正常工作。
总结:
使用Atmel Studio编程ATMEL FPGA需要进行下载和安装Atmel Studio、创建新的工程、编写代码、编译代码、配置FPGA、调试和仿真以及下载和运行等步骤。Atmel Studio提供了一整套的开发工具和调试功能,方便开发者进行FPGA的编程和调试工作。1年前 -